1. NAME rmean - Calculate running mean values from a vector 2. SYNOPSIS [b, good] = rmean a(n ) 3. DESCRIPTION Calculates the mean value for each set of n consecutive elements in a , moving along the elements of a. Vector a may have NaN values. Calling with n less than one, the function will return the input array with NaN values removed and the mask to these values. 4. PARAMETERS a Vector of length N. n Number of subsequent elements to take into account for calculating mean values. 5. RETURNS b Vector of length (N-2). Element b(i) is the mean value of the elements of a,starting from a(i). good optional Indexes to the elements of a that were used. 6.
